Output 573925edec1f47a16efd8f66cf727bddcc0ad24cd49c89c829c8b70ef97ce0aa:1

value
3895943
script pubkey
OP_0 OP_PUSHBYTES_20 12de279a697701381c5664d2018ca1e933bffd3b
address
bc1qzt0z0xnfwuqns8zkvnfqrr9payemllfmlf5f0e
transaction
573925edec1f47a16efd8f66cf727bddcc0ad24cd49c89c829c8b70ef97ce0aa
spent
true